gcc-package-cross.inc: avr32 gcc doesn't create lib*.so, so don't error out on missin...
authorKoen Kooi <koen@openembedded.org>
Thu, 13 Sep 2007 13:50:43 +0000 (13:50 +0000)
committerKoen Kooi <koen@openembedded.org>
Thu, 13 Sep 2007 13:50:43 +0000 (13:50 +0000)
* bad fix, the check needs fixing

packages/gcc/gcc-package-cross.inc

index a7a4908..5f77642 100644 (file)
@@ -47,12 +47,12 @@ do_install () {
        elif [ -f ${D}${prefix}/lib/libgcc_s.so.? ]; then
                mv -f ${D}${prefix}/lib/libgcc_s.so* ${D}${target_base_libdir}
        else
-               mv -f ${D}${prefix}/*/lib/libgcc_s.so* ${D}${target_base_libdir}
+               mv -f ${D}${prefix}/*/lib/libgcc_s.so* ${D}${target_base_libdir} || true
        fi
 
        # Move libstdc++ and libg2c into libdir (resetting our prefix to /usr
        mkdir -p ${D}${target_libdir}
-       mv -f ${D}${prefix}/*/lib/libstdc++.so* ${D}${target_libdir}
+       mv -f ${D}${prefix}/*/lib/libstdc++.so* ${D}${target_libdir} || true
        if [ "${HAS_G2C}" = "yes" ]; then
          mv -f ${D}${prefix}/*/lib/libg2c.so* ${D}${target_libdir} || true
        fi